2024-25 - SENIOR
- It was announced on Oct. 22 that Wynn would miss the 2024-25 season due to a torn Achilles tendon in her right leg.
- Traveled to South Africa and Botswana for a service and leadership trip with the VOLeaders Academy during the summer of 2024.
2023-24 - JUNIOR
- One of only five players to appear in all 33 games, averaging 4.4 points, 2.6 rebounds and 1.6 assists off the bench.
- Scored in double figures a career-high five times in her third season on Rocky Top.
- Registered career bests in games, minutes, field goal percentage, free-throw percentage, points, rebounds, assists, blocks and steals.
- Hit six of 10 shots from the field to chart a career-high 13 points while adding five rebounds, three steals and an assist at Mississippi State.
- Knocked down six of 11 field goal attempts at Liberty, tallying 12 points and chipping in seven assists and four rebounds in a season-high 25 minutes.
- Fired in 12 points in the season opener vs. Florida A&M.
- Made six of seven free-throw tries, contributing 10 points, six assists and five rebounds in the SEC opener at Auburn.
- Tossed in 10 points and yanked down five caroms vs. Troy.
- Had seven points and six rebounds over 17Â minutes in a blowout win at Vanderbilt.
- Dished out six assists and added six points, three rebounds and a steal in an SEC quarterfinals win over Alabama.
2022-23 -Â SOPHOMORE
- Played in 31 games as a sophomore, averaging 5.0 minutes, 1.5 points and 1.0 rebounds per contest.
- Scored in 13 match-ups and was called upon to supply solid perimeter defense off the bench.
- Quickly racked up eight points along with three rebounds, two assists and a steal in nine minutes vs. Toledo during the NCAA Second Round.Â
- Went four of six from the field against the Rockets in that meeting.
- Dropped a season-high nine points while grabbing two rebounds against Wofford.
- Was on the court for seven minutes at Vanderbilt, tying her SEC high of four points and grabbing three rebounds.
- Chipped in four points and four rebounds in nine minutes vs. UCF.
- Contributed four points, two steals, a rebound and an assist in a season-most 15 minutes vs. Rutgers at the Battle 4 Atlantis.
- Scored two points, snagged two steals and snared a carom against Saint Louis in the NCAA First Round.Â
2021-22 - FRESHMAN
- Played in 30 games, averaging 8.2 minutes, 2.3 points and 2.0 rebounds as a freshman.
- Shot 46.7 percent from the field and 72.7 from the free-throw line in SEC play
- Suffered a facial injury during the season that slowed her progress, but she saw more action as the year wore on and logged 12 or more minutes in four of Tennessee’s last seven games.
- Recorded her first double-double as a Lady Vol, setting career highs in points (12), rebounds (10) and assists (5) vs. ETSU.
- Tallied eight points and two boards in 15 minutes against Oklahoma State at the South Point Thanksgiving Shootout.
- Contributed three points and five rebounds in UT’s win over Belmont in the NCAA Second Round.Â
- Saw 17 minutes of action against Kentucky in the SEC Tournament, setting a new SEC high of six boards while scoring three points.
- Played 18 minutes against Mississippi State, scoring four points and dishing out four assists.
- Was on the court for nine minutes against No. 1/1 South Carolina, scoring four points and grabbing two rebounds.Â
- Saw 10 minutes of action in her SEC debut, logging three points, five rebounds and an assist vs. Alabama.
- Finished with four points and four boards in UT’s win against No. 23/22 South Florida.
HIGH SCHOOL
- No. 39 overall player by Blue Star.
- No. 46 overall player by World Exposure Report.
- No. 46 overall player by All-Star Girls Report.
- No. 62 overall player, No. 25 guard, four-star rating in the espnW 100.
- No. 100 overall player, No. 32 guard, four-star rating by ProspectsNation.com.
- Played in 2021 PassThaBall Who’s NXT All-American Game.
- Played in 2021 TABC and VYPE GHAGBA All-Star Games.
- Texas 5A Player of the Year and All-State First Team (2021), becoming Foster High’s first hooper to win state player of the year honors.
- District 24 5A MVP (2021).
- District 24 All-Academic Team (2021).
- Houston Chronicle and VYPE All-Public School First Team (2021).
- All-Region (2018, 2019, 2020, 2021).
- DII AA Miss Basketball runner-up (2019, 2020).
- TSWA DII-AA All-State (2018, 2019, 2020).
- TSSAA All-State Tournament Team (2019, 2020).
- Surpassed a combined 2,000 career points during her prep career.
- Career highs include 40 points, 20 rebounds, 12 assists and 10Â steals.
- Averaged 29.0 ppg., 10.8 rpg., 5.4 spg., 3.6 apg. and 1.2 bpg. as a senior in 2020-21 while shooting 54 percent from the field and 73 percent from the charity stripe.
- Averaged 15.3 ppg., 6.1 rpg., 2.3 spg. as a junior at Ensworth (Tenn.) H.S.
- Led Ensworth to a DII AA state title (2019, 2020) as a sophomore and junior with 29-0 and 29-2 records.
- Participated in track for three seasons.
- Two-time Tennessee DII-AA state pentathlon champion (2018, 2019).
- Also claimed state titles in the 4x400m relay (2018, 2019) as well as the 400 meters and 4x200m relay (2019).
- Graduated with a 4.0 GPA.

PERSONAL
- Full name is Kaiya Monét Wynn.
- Born on May 23, 2003, in Memphis, Tenn.
- Parents are Donald and KK Wynn.
- Father played basketball at the University of Alabama – Huntsville.
- Has two brothers (Dante and Dominic) and a sister (Kimora).
- Dante signed to play football at the U.S. Air Force Academy.
- Chose UT over Louisville and NC State among others.
- Lived in Nashville and attended Ensworth High School until her family moved to Richmond, Texas (Foster H.S.) just prior to her senior year.
- Completed her undergraduate studies in kinesiology during summer 2025.
- Pursuing a master's in recreation/sport management with concentration in sport management.
- Recipient of the Abby Conklin #52 LVFL Endowed Scholarship.
